WOBM, WADB flip to Talk

Townsquare Media/Millennium Shore License Holdco, LLC’s Oldies simulcast of WOBM-AM Toms River, NJ and WADB-AM Asbury Park, NJ has flipped to Conservative Talk.

Bayou City Broadcasting to buy Nexstar’s WEVV-TV

Bayou City Broadcasting Evansville Inc, has entered into an agreement to buy the CBS affiliate WEVV in Evansville, Indiana from Nexstar Broadcasting Group, Inc. for $18.6 million. Kalil & Co. is the exclusive broker for this deal.
